虚拟仪器技术在减振器试验台上的应用
Application of Virtual Instruments Technique to Damper Test Bench
【摘要】 介绍了利用LabVIEW图形编程语言开发的虚拟信号发生和采集系统的结构、功能和特点。用信号发生器所产生的各种不同的波形信号作为减振器试验台的输入信号,再结合NI公司的硬件设备,进行减振器在任意波形激振下的控制实验。实验表明:这种控制系统具有控制灵活,操作方便的特点。
【Abstract】 The structure,function and features of a virtual signal generating and acquiring system,which is designed by graph programming language-LabVIEW are introduced.By using the various input signals produced by the signal generator,combined with the NI corporation~′s hardware,damper control tests excited by different signals are carried out.The experiments expatiate that the control system is effective,flexible and convenient.
